Restaurant Reviews from DiningGuide411.com
    Top : United_States: TX: Dallas

El Pescador, Dallas, Texas










El Pescador
6150 Frankford Rd.
Dallas TX United States

Bar,Private rooms,Kid Friendly<br>Parking: Lot


Hours: Lunch & Dinner Mon.-Sat.

Phone: 972.267.3722